Energy Efficiency Compared to Traditional Saunas
These units consume 30-40% less power than conventional options. The Dynamic Bilboa’s 1965W system outperforms 6kW traditional models.
Feature | Infrared | Traditional |
---|---|---|
Session Duration | 45 mins | 15 mins |
Power Consumption | 1.9kW | 6kW |
Installation | 120V/20A | 240V/30A |
Pro Tip: Always verify electrical requirements (typically 120V/20A) before installation.

Full Spectrum vs. Far Infrared Heating
Full spectrum units combine near, mid, and far wavelengths for deeper muscle relief. Near-infrared boosts skin health, while far-infrared aids detoxification. Far-only models focus on heat penetration but lack versatility.
Research shows full spectrum supports circulation better at optimal 160°F temperatures. The Savannah model’s carbon heaters exemplify even heat distribution.
Low or Near-Zero EMF Emissions
Safety matters. Units like the Dynamic Bellagio emit just 0.5 mG—well below the 2.0 mG standard. For near-zero classification, aim for ≤0.3 mG (e.g., Savannah’s benchmark).
Premium Materials: Canadian Red Cedar Durability
Not all woods are equal. Canadian Red Cedar resists warping and contains natural antimicrobial compounds. Budget basswood lacks these benefits.

Measure Your Space: Indoor vs. Outdoor Models
Indoor units need 6" clearance from walls for airflow. Standard doorways (55–59" wide) fit most models. Corner designs save space without sacrificing comfort.
Outdoor options require a concrete pad and GFCI outlets. Weather-resistant materials like Canadian hemlock ensure durability. Always check local building codes.

How does an infrared sauna differ from a traditional steam sauna?
Infrared models use radiant heat to warm your body directly, offering deeper penetration at lower temperatures. They’re also more energy-efficient than steam saunas.
